Transaction 7ed36a078705ccce29bfddef94ebb1a356524372b4a342037a62d9046e5e6b4c

1 Input
2 Outputs
  • 7ed36a078705ccce29bfddef94ebb1a356524372b4a342037a62d9046e5e6b4c:0
  • value  25354540
    address  3Cj85gDRqr3b9HMY6C6Xu9TGwrXAd4crVF
  • 7ed36a078705ccce29bfddef94ebb1a356524372b4a342037a62d9046e5e6b4c:1
  • value  18380856
    address  bc1qnqs2amwhh8e52eguf2fml5a8lpr8t756awrmpr